Tria Beauty Laser Hair Removal System Review- Part 3
Wow have I had a crappy 2.5 months. First my children and I were sick with really nasty colds, my 3 yr old broke his elbow and needed surgery with pin placement, the boys got pink eye, I got pneumonia and then the dreaded swine flu visited our house. Now we are dealing with stomach issues with my 20 month old. Unfortunately that left very little time for my every 2 week Tria laser hair removal treatment. But honestly isn’t that what happens to us all? Life gets in the way and I am here to publish what really happens to me.
That being said I am determined to try again with the Tria. I will be back in 3 months to update you on my progress. I have decided to “start again” because I want to give you the very best review I am able to. I can say even though I haven’t done my Tria in over 5 weeks, my hair does not grow back near as fast and it is MUCH lighter than before. Here is to wishing me a better 3 months! See you soon.
